The journey commenced after a good night's halt at Ambala on the 4-5 th October night. Punjab as he describes was full of life and lively people. Girish already had friends there en route and met more enthusiasts who were always curious to know more, offer their praises for the dare-devil adventure and to also offer hospitality. Snacks and cold drinks were on offer at many spots as courtesy to a guest who is creating some sort of a new record. Yes, and Girish is a low profile personality, saying he does'nt clamour for any book of records or for prizes or for spreading any social message other than his most favourite catchphrase "Get vaccinated, it's your responsibility."

The moped has been in fine fettle lately and he is quite contented with its performance - TOUCHWOOD !

Diary jotting by Girish on 05.10.2021

Quote:
*K2K o. TVS 50 XL*

Day 13 - 5th October 2021

Ambala (Haryana ) to Kathua (JK)

After having a good rest, started early as 4.30am.

I wanted to take the advantage of the cool weather.

Cruising along with the trucks, 2 tea breaks.....reached Khanna at 7.:45am, Mr.Sharanjeet Boparai, Founder of Punjab Jawa Yezdi club was waiting with wide smile on his face.

We went to a dhaba where Mr. Sukhraj Benipal, friend of Sharanjeet, a transport businessman was waiting.

We had breakfast, nice long talk about the ride,future plans and so on.
This is the 3rd time Sharanjeet is welcoming me....Thank you Paaji
Mr.Sukhraj promised any transport / accommodation help in North and NE states.
Thank you paaji.... tussi great ho

I continued my journey towards Ludhiyana and Jalandhar.
Mr. Arunesh , member of PJYC as well as a business man was waiting for me there.

Met him at outskirts of Jalandhar at 11:55 am and he took me to the great place called Haveli.
Had a good talk along with a chilled lemonade .
Thank you Sir .

Continued my journey towards Mukheria and Pathankot.

Had a quick Shakkarkanj and lemon juice and started riding on.

Up on reaching Mukheria, Mr. Pammu Singh was waiting to catch me
We met him during our last 2 rides.
Had a quick chat with him and his friends .
Thanks Pammu

Continued my journey.....

Very good road between Jalandhar and Pathankot, with high sides on both sides. Rise trees, so riding was very comfortable.

Reached Pathankot at 5:00 pm.

Mr. Inderjeet Singh was there to stop me.
Went to a nice restaurant and had tea.
Inderjeet also welcoming me for the 3rd time.
Thanks paaji

Left Pathankot at 5:20pm....
Thought of going towards Samba, which was about 55kms,and I need to ride 1.5hrs more. Thought would give a try.

Also I wanted to cross Lakhanpur, Jammu border. As I was not carrying any RTPCR report, if the police stop me , I have time to get the report. If not in the morning it would be hectic.

So came to the border, lots of trucks, buses, cars were waiting ....
I slowly moved to the front by the side....Thank God, no one stopped .
Police asked where am i going...I told Ladakh, he said GO....

My phone went dead and it was dark as well and lot of traffic, so decided to stay back in Kathua.

Start time - 4.30am
End time - 6.45pm
Total km today - 315km
Total km from start - 3630 km.

After a lively time in Punjab, where Girish is supposed to have left his heart, he nevertheless moves on toward the toughest part of his journey : the Jammu- Srinagar- Khardungla lap. The night halt for Day 13 was in Kathua, Jammu region and after his journey through the Jammu region, traversing Udhampur, the Chenani - Patnitop/ Dr Shyama Prasad Mukherjee tunnel (elevation 1200 metres above mean sea level, 9.2 kms long and 13 metres wide, opened in April 2017) and the hilly sectors, the night halt for Day 14 was Anantnag town. He has started for Srinagar early this morning and has posted an image (the last one below) today morning. His moped has been faithful mechanically but again TOUCHWOOD !

He has also said that yesterday's drive was the toughest so far !

Tougher laps are indeed forthcoming till the summit.

Diary jotting by Girish for Day 14 (the J&K lap after a night halt at Kathua in the Jammu Region)

Quote:

*K2K on TVS 50 XL*

Day 14 - 6th October 2021

Kathua (JK) to Ananthnag (JK)

Started 6:00am today morning as I didn't want to ride in the dark.

Cruising along and reached Jammu at 8:30am.
Waited for.my police friend, but he was stuck somewhere, so left Jammu at 9:15am.

Had poori chole for breakfast.
Rode via Udhampur, Patnitop , Chenani tunnel and so on....
So many road constructions going on and many bad patches.
Had famous Jammu Kaladi for lunch ,

Reached Ramban without any problem.
I was Riding slowly, carefully with frequent stops as I knew today is the toughest day so far....
So on from now

Then starts the uphill ride.... ufff ... It was steep inclination with bad roads, heavy traffic etc....

I had to stop now and then to let the TVS cool down and move on.

It needs initial momentum to get the speed.... It was a kind of tough task.
Totally tired

Any way made it slowly without any problems to Ananthnag.
TVS is fine

Start time - 6:00am
En time - 730pm
Total km today - 220km
Total km from start -3850km

Girish has reached Srinagar earlier in the day today, as the distance to be covered was just a 100 plus kms. The total distance covered since 23/09 is now 4015 kms. As planned and expected Mr Rakesh, his earlier companion from the K2K 2019 ride with the two Bajaj m80's and Mr Prashanth a mechanic had flown from Mangalore and reached Srinagar today to join Girish for the Srinagar- Khardungla lap. Mr Prashanth did some required maintenance work on the TVS 50 XL by servicing and changing many spares. They will both be hiring two bikes for the further drive to give company to Girish.

The diary jotting from today 07.10.21

Quote:

*K2K on TVS 50 XL*

Day 15 - 7th october 2021

Benihal (JK) to Srinagar (JK)

After having a good rest, left Benihal at 6.30am. it was not Ananthnag as I mentioned yesterday.

Started late as I have to reach Srinagar only.

Crossing the new Benihal Qazikund tunnel, its a beautiful tunnel of 8.45km length and reduces distance about 16km between Jammu and Srinagar and is situated between the height of 1858m (south end) and 1790m (north end)above the MSL.
Lots of trucks cruising along with their harsh horns

Stopped by a military guy as he was from Belgaum, he was happy to see KA number.

Had Matti and chana for breakfast and continued towards Srinagar.
Army convoy was on the way, so had to stop over 30mins to clear that.
Took some interior roads to reach Srinagar.
Reached the hotel at 10:30am.

Mr.Kushal from Hyderabad Road Thrill gave a rider contact in Srinagar. As soon I reached Srinagar Mr Aquib Peer Shezada also known as Pad man of Kashmir called me and welcomed me to Kashmir.

Mr Rakesh and Prashanth flew all over from Mangalore to join the ride and to support me. They reached the hotel at 11:30am.

Well planned and they are here.
I had support all the way from Kanyakumari to Kashmir....But I wasn't sure of any mechanical help in Sonmarg, Kargil and Leh. That part will be the toughest , so made them to join me and I have full support now.

Today is the service day and in the afternoon after lunch Mr Aqib guided us to a place where we could do service and repairs.
Pacchu/Prashant started his work and just completed the work at 9.00pm.

Work done -
1.Clutch and pressure plate replaced.
2. Engine foundation bolt replaced.
3. Carburetor cleaning and re-tuning.
4. Engine head gasket replaced.
5. Drive Chain replaced.
6. Break shoe replaced.
7. Silencer cleaned.

Start time - 6:30am
End time - 10:30am
Total km today - 105km
Total km since start - 4015km
